vue-cli安装以及创建一个简单的项目(二)(vuex使用)
1.vuex的使用 vuex是vue的状态管理中心,vuex来保存我们需要管理的状态值,值一旦被修改,所有引用该值的地方就会自动更新,常用于: 1.多个视图依赖同一状态(l例:菜单导航) 2.来自不同视图的行为需要变更同一状态(例如评论弹幕) 在上一节我们已经安装了vuex模块。查看store/index.js目录,如下: import Vue from 'vue';
import Vuex from 'vuex';
Vue.use(Vuex);
export defau
axios之Vue请求初始化数据放在Created还是Mounted?
先分析下生命周期 beforecreated:el 和 data 并未初始化
created:完成了 data 数据的初始化,el没有
beforeMount:完成了 el 和 data 初始化
mounted :完成挂载 (1)mounted 很多人跟我说初始化放在Mounted里面, 我问她(他)们为什么?她(他)们回答说因为这个时候DOM初始化渲染好啦。然后我继续问DOM初始化渲染和请求初始化数据有什么关系?他们会说可以显示请求出来的数据啦。(大家觉得有冲突吗?) DOM初始化渲
【Intellij IDEA】eclipse项目导入,jsp无法访问解决方法
intellij idea中文资料网上比较少,对于eclipse的项目如何导入intellij idea也没有完整的说明,本人在这里整理下,方便更多人加入到intellij idea的阵容里。 直接上干货! 一、导入Eclipse项目至idea File – New – Module from Existing Sources… 选择你的eclipse项目 此步比较关键,选择Eclipse,往后直接next next finish 就可以了。 目前为止,项目基本导入成功了,但是想在idea的T
2019-2020-1 学期 20192410 《网络空间安全导论》第九周学习总结
第1章 网络空间安全概述 信息就像水、电石油一样,与所有行业和所有人都相关,一种基础资源。 1.1 工作和生活中的网络安全 1.1.1 生活中常见的网络安全问题 账号密码被盗 信用卡被盗刷 1.1.2 工作中常见的网络安全问题 网络设备面临的威胁 操作系统面临的威胁 应用程序面临的威胁 1.2 网络空间安全的基本认识 网络空间安全导论 定义一:ISO/IEC 27032:2012——《Information Technology-Securitytechniques-Guideline
HTTP Error 500.30 - ANCM In-Process Start Failure错误。.NET Core
调试.NET Core项目.出现了以下的错误。学网上搞了好久IIS没卵用。然后根据微软的提示,解决了问题。 解决方法: 1. 目标平台换成Any CPU 2.点击工具-获取工具和功能,把下面这个IIS勾上 OK 问题解决。下面这个也勾选上,不然启动时总是提醒。
JS reduce()方法详解,使用reduce数组去重
壹 ❀ 引 稍微有了解JavaScript数组API的同学,对于reduce方法至少有过一面之缘,也许是for与forEach太强大,或者filter,find很实用,在实际开发中我至始至终没使用过reduce方法一次。很巧的是今天再刷面试题的过程中,遇到了一题关于数组操作的的题,相关解析中有人使用到了reduce方法,好吧我承认我看着有点茫然,因为我从未正眼过它,那么今天就给彼此一首歌的时间,让我们好好了解你,关于reduce本文开始。 贰 ❀ 关于reduce 一个完整的reduce方法应
PHP算法之两数之和
给定一个整数数组 nums 和一个目标值 target,请你在该数组中找出和为目标值的那 两个 整数,并返回他们的数组下标。 你可以假设每种输入只会对应一个答案。但是,你不能重复利用这个数组中同样的元素。 示例: 给定 nums = [2, 7, 11, 15], target = 9 因为 nums[0] + nums[1] = 2 + 7 = 9 所以返回 [0, 1] 本人代码 别人的 最少用时16ms,击败99.74%,循环一次,解题思路值得参考 V1版耗时64ms,感谢“还不如一只猪
通过源码安装RYU控制器
安装pip3 sudo apt-get install python3-pip 获取ryu源码 git clone https://github.com/osrg/ryu.git 安装依赖 cd ryu
sudo pip3 install -r tools/pip-requires -i https://pypi.tuna.tsinghua.edu.cn/simple 安装ryu sudo python3 setup.py install
ASE2019 model组 事后诸葛亮会议记录
诸葛亮文档 设想和目标 1. 我们的软件要解决什么问题?是否定义得很清楚?是否对典型用户和典型场景有清晰的描述? 传统编程教育模式下,初学者(主要是刚刚接触编程的学生)往往依靠老师与助教的课堂教学,由于时间有限或者得不到针对性的训练,编程初体验比较差,我们希望借助AI以及体贴的设计,用一款软件来帮助初学者更好的学习编程语言。 我们的问题定义较为明确,软件“AI Coach”针对刚接触python编程语言,编程经验很少的初学者,优化他们的学习曲线,提高他们入门学习编程的体验。 典型用户:刚开始以
剑指offer-面试题32-分行从上到下打印二叉树-二叉树遍历
/*
题目:
分行按层自上向下打印二叉树。
*/
/*
思路:
使用队列,将节点压入队列中,再弹出来,压入其左右子节点,循环,直到栈为空。
添加两个计数器,current记录当前行的节点数,next记录下一行的节点数。
*/
#include<iostream>
#include<string.h>
#include<algorithm>
#include<cmath>
#include<stdio.h>
#include<vector>
#include<stack>
#include
vscode文件提交项目到码云+将修改部分提交代码到仓库Push+Pull+克隆
vscode文件提交项目到码云+将修改部分提交到仓库Push+Pull+克隆 一、vscode文件提交项目到码云 1.cd D:\project 2.d: 3.git init 4.git config --global user.name "xxxx" git config --global user.email [email protected] 5.git add . 6.git commit -m "初始版本" 【注:在cmd中打到这里,到码云创建一个仓库caiwu】 7.git remote
Backend事后诸葛亮
事后诸葛亮 设想和目标 我们的软件要解决什么问题?是否定义得很清楚?是否对典型用户和典型场景有清晰的描述? 我们的软件想解决初学编程语言的入门困难。定义的不算太清楚,没有仔细地调查用户入门的困难之处。 针对的典型用户是编程语言的初学者,暂时只能学习python语言(并且认为其之前没有语言基础)。 我们达到目标了么(原计划的功能做到了几个? 按照原计划交付时间交付了么? 原计划达到的用户数量达到了么?) 达到了基本的目标,计划中的部分都完成了,且按原计划时间交付。 和上一个阶段相比,团队软件工程
Django REST framework初识
Django REST framework是一个基于django框架开发的组件,本质是一个django的app。 不基于drf也可以实现restful规范来开发接口程序,但是使用它可以帮程序员快速开发出一个遵循restful规范的程序。 安装 pip3 install djangorestframework 简单使用 settings中注册app INSTALLED_APPS = [
'django.contrib.admin',
'django.contrib.auth',
Redis Geo HyperLogLog类型介绍
Geo类型 Redis3.2.0版本推出 可以将用户给定的地理位置信息存储起来,并对这些信息进行操作 GEOADD key longitude latitude member [longitude latitude member ...]
//在使用排序集表示的地理空间索引中添加一个或多个地理空间项,时间复杂度O(log(N))
127.0.0.1:6379> geoadd key1 121.3996887207031 31.04559326171875 member1 116.3883056
今日推荐
周排行